21-Year-Old Had Persistent Numbness, Doctors Brushed Off as Dehydration or Anxiety, But Then They Found Ovarian Cancer

Molly Smith, at 20 years old, began feeling numbness in her arms and legs. Concerned, she went to the doctor, but they were quick to dismiss what she was experiencing as dehydration or anxiety. As the symptoms progressed, affecting her ability to dance or even walk, she kept pushing for answers – and eventually found out she had ovarian cancer.
